A look back: Photos of the 2013 Boston Marathon bombing, its aftermath

On April 15, 2013, Dzhokar and Tamerlan Tsarnaev walked to a crowded area near the finish line of the Boston Marathon with backpacks containing homemade pressure-cooker shrapnel bombs filled with BBs and nails. The two brothers separated, each finding a spot packed with spectators to place their bombs.

Indiana fire department recovering after tornado

VIDEO: The EF3 tornado in Whiteland didn't just damage homes and businesses. It also made a direct hit on public safety, tearing through the community's fire station, causing serious damage. "It picked up all kinds of debris. It ripped the roof off the front side," said Whiteland Fire Chief Eric Funkhouser.

Injured Kentucky officer, former firefighter 'ran towards the gunfire' to save lives during mass shooting

VIDEO: Louisville Metro Police Officer Nickolas Wilt had been with the department less than two weeks before a mass shooter opened fire at a downtown bank Monday morning. He "ran towards the fire" to "save lives", and was shot in the head in the process, police said. Five victims were killed and several others -- including Wilt -- were injured in the shooting at Old National Bank.

Texas fire-rescue implements new measures to improve mental health among firefighters

VIDEO: A firefighter's shift is unpredictable. After calls, they can physically clean off debris. But the things they see can often leave a mental stain. According to Dallas Fire-Rescue, six Dallas firefighters have attempted suicide since 2018. Four of them died. In their honor, the department and union are pushing for improved mental health resources.
